#b985d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b985dc is composed of 72.5% red, 52.2%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.9% cyan, 39.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 275.9 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 69.2%. #b985d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#730bb9. Closest websafe color is: #cc99cc.

Shades and Tints of #b985d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b040f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b985d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1afb2 is the less saturated color, while #bf67fa is the most saturated one.
